Company Profile
GAIL (India) Limited is an integrated energy company in the hydrocarbon sector. The Company's products and services include natural gas marketing and transmission, petrochemicals, and liquid hydrocarbons production (LPG, propane and naphtha).

GAIL (India) today signed a long-term time charter contract with Kawasaki Kisen Kaisha (K LINE) through the ship-owning company established in Singapore for a new-built LNG ship. 'K' LINE has expertise of 40 years in LNG transportation. The LNG ship will be a modern two-stroke vessel having a tank capacity of 1,74,000 cubic metres and will be built by Samsung Heavy Industries Co., Korea with which Ship Owning Company has concluded a shipbuilding contract. This is the first long-term time charter contract between GAIL and 'K' LINE involving a newly built vessel which is expected to be engaged in transportation of Liquified Natural Gas (LNG) for GAIL in 2027. GAIL currently has four LNG vessels, GAIL Bhuwan, GAIL Urja, Grace Emilia and Maran Gas Pericles, to transport natural gas in a super cooled form. Two more ships are expected to join the fleet next year including one newbuilt vessel on long term charter. GAIL has a diversified sourcing portfolio for over 15 MMTPA which includes supply sources from various geographies both on FOB and DES basis. The company's LNG fleet is deployed to lift volumes contracted on FOB basis primarily from the North American region and is transported to meet the domestic demand as well as international customers.Powered by Capital Market - Live

GAIL (India), through its wholly owned subsidiary GAIL Mangalore Petrochemicals (GMPL), has re-engaged with Process Licensor INEOS to support the plant's revitalization, formalizing this renewed collaboration through an Amendment Agreement. This marks a significant step towards the revival of GMPL's 1.25 MMTPA Purified Terephthalic Acid (PTA) manufacturing plant located in the Special Economic Zone (SEZ), Mangalore. This collaboration marks a pivotal development in the efforts to bring the PTA plant back into production. The original agreement with INEOS was executed by JBF Petrochemicals (JBF), which could not be realized due to insolvency proceedings. Following GAIL's acquisition of JBF through the Corporate Insolvency Resolution Process (CIRP) under the National Company Law Tribunal (NCLT) in June 2023, the company is now working to overcome the legacy challenges and ensure the plant's successful on-streaming and long-term operational stability. The amended agreement with INEOS signed yesterday is expected to enhance the plant's operational efficiency, align production capabilities with market demand, and contribute to India's vision of self-reliance as part of the Government of India's Atmanirbhar Bharat initiative. INEOS Group is a global manufacturer of petrochemicals, speciality chemicals and oil products. Powered by Capital Market - Live

Speaking on the occasion, Chairman, GMPL and GAIL Director, Ayush Gupta said, 'Through this strategic partnership and renewed focus, GAIL aims to position GMPL as a key player in the domestic PTA market while supporting the country's growth in petrochemical manufacturing.' GAIL Director (BD) R.K. Singhal said, 'The successful realization of this project is expected to have a positive impact by reducing country's import burden and strengthen India's manufacturing capabilities in the petrochemical sector.' GAIL (India) is the largest state-owned natural gas processing and distribution company in India. The Company has a diversified business portfolio and has interests in the sourcing and trading of natural gas, production of LPG, Liquid hydrocarbons and petrochemicals, transmission of natural gas and LPG through pipelines, etc. GAIL has also participating interest in India and overseas in Oil and Gas Blocks. The Government of India holds 51.92% in the paid-up equity capital of the company as on 30 September 2024. The company's consolidated net profit increased 10.13% to Rs 2,689.67 crore on 2.7% rise in revenue from operations (excluding excise duty) to Rs 33,888.90 in Q2 FY25 over Q2 FY24.
